sql >> Database teknologi >  >> RDS >> Sqlserver

Hvordan deler jeg SQL LocalDb med andre brugere på samme maskine?

Grunden til at dette ikke virker, er fordi du udsender den forkerte kommando. Brugsvejledningen fra sqllocaldb.exe er:

share|h ["owner SID or account"] "private name" "shared name"

Baseret på dette bør din anden kommando være det SID eller den konto, der oprettede forekomsten, ikke med den konto, du vil dele forekomsten med. Deling deler en forekomst med alle konti på maskinen.

Hvis du antager, at din konto har oprettet den instans, du vil dele, så er kommandoen, du skal udstede:

sqllocaldb share v11.0 myinstance

Ellers skal det være:

sqllocaldb share "<account that created the instance>" v11.0 myinstance

I begge tilfælde skal du også sikre dig, at du kører et forhøjet kommandovindue, så det kan deles med succes.



  1. Sådan sender du skemanavn som parameter i lagret procedure

  2. Lær om, hvordan du bruger SQL Server Management Studio

  3. Opdater data via en funktion med tabelværdi i SQL Server

  4. En forberedt erklæring, `HVOR .. IN(..)`-forespørgsel og sortering - med MySQL